Outline of Final Research Achievements

Many researches addressed data dissemination utilizing inter-vehicle communication. However, there are still some technical challenges in reduced throughput by packet collision and difficulty of communication between cars heading towards opposite directions.
In this project, we propose a wireless multi-channel data delivery method for vehicular ad-hoc networks. The proposed method divides the roads into smaller areas (cells) and assigns one out of four channels to each cell to avoid interference between neighboring cells. Each car communicates with the channel assigned to the cell it is currently running on, and the whole network can use multiple channels at a time. In this way, continuous transfer of data and delivery of large data can be achieved.
